Richard Alston Dance Company (Performance)
An exploration of the ways in which one deals with weight, resistance, and attachment, in search of a parallel sense of independence in a sentimental relationship. Through a constant revolving motion in the space, the dancers encounter and confront each other, while returning to their solitudes through gentleness and sharpness. This piece makes us wonder how our intentions and desires become distorted as they meet others', and how unnoticeably we might find ourselves in the tightest of love.
Choreography: Alejandra Gissler in collaboration with dancers.
Dancers: Annie Edwards, Anna Dunlop, Megan Cole, and Natália Beserra.
Composer: Sam Gooderham Musicians collaborators: Asia Paletskaya (piano), Robyn Bell (violin), Tom Mole (voice), Sam Gooderham (saxophone).
2018
Premiered at Robin Howard Theatre (London), LCDS Music Collaborations 2018.
